Les Arcs activities
Being spread over three villages all having small
shopping centres, Les Arc 1800 is the largest but Arc 1950 has been
recently built and has a great atmosphere with a small selection of bars
and restaurants.
Get your skates on!
Les Arcs 1800 boasts an outdoor ice rink - free to lift pass holders.
